Contract for intellectual services relating to the coordination of fire safety systems at the Paris courthouse. This contract is a mixed contract made up of a fixed price relating to a basic coordination mission and a part with order forms with no minimum or maximum amount relating to an additional SSI mission for real estate operations taking place at the courthouse and at the Paris Commercial Court. Given the subject of the contract, it cannot be the subject of an allotment, the services not being technically separable.
Contextual elements: the courthouse of Paris is a building classified as historical monuments and public buildings of the first category, with a surface area of 110,000 m
- a general coordination mission (Palace and commercial court) including permanent advice to the sole security manager (RUS) and to the contracting authority on issues relating to the coordination of the security system, with in particular his minimum participation monthly fire safety meetings aimed at providing full support for the players in the palace (RUS and operators), general verification of ISS, updating the safety file, participation in the periodic visit of the building safety committee ;
- an additional SSI mission for real estate transactions (on order forms) taking place on the site of the courthouse and the commercial court of Paris grouping agreement: the contract will be concluded for the benefit of several entities present within the courthouse of justice de Paris, as part of a grouping of orders:
- the Paris Court of Appeal (Questure - regional administrative service);
- BIJPAC: the Paris judicial real estate office and central administration;
- APIJ: Public agency for real estate justice;
- The police headquarters;
- the CMN (Ministry of Culture) the grouping agreement has appointed the regional administrative service of the Paris Court of Appeal to coordinate the procedure. This agreement will allow each of the members to assign the CSSI service provider to its scope of action by specific order forms.
